Now, you might be thinking, “But our kids don’t finish for another 4-weeks yet!” and there lies the difference in our fair lands. Northern Ireland kids finish in the final week of June, whereas the kids on the mainland, don’t finish until late July – correct me if I’m wrong! But yes, the children here do get a slightly longer school summer holiday than those in England.

Places to visit over the Summer with your family!

Northern Ireland is so vibrant with fun places to visit, all with an array of things to get up to! Whether it is a family walk and a picnic {bring the doggies!}, body boarding on one of our many Blue Flag beaches, just going for ice cream in Carnlough – which has to be a Maud’s Ice-cream because nothing else measures up!   • Let’s Go Hydro – Fun Inflatable Waterpark with the option to stay over in their accommodation. Check out their website.
  • Tollymore Forest – Picnic with Family & Walk the doggies.
  • Newcastle – Beach walks, Amusement arcades, Fun Fair and enjoy a Cronut topped with ice cream from Box Street!
  • Greenhill YMCA Recreational Centre – Stay over and enjoy Newcastle for longer! Our Greenhill YMCA staycation review.
  • Minnowburn – Forest walks & Nature Playpark. This is a National Trust site. Link to our day in Minnowburn.
  • Airtastic NI – Stores in Craigavon, Bangor and now Newtownabbey. Check out their website.
  • Lost City Golf – In Cityside, Yorkgate. Play 2 fun courses and maybe go for food & mocktails after in their Tiki Bar & Restaurant. Lost City Adventure Golf Review.
  • Visit W5 Centre – Who, What, Where, Why & When! A fun science discovery centre for all the family. W5 Website {reopening in Autumn 2021}
  • VR City – Love VR gaming? Check out VR City inside Cityside at Yorkgate. Check out their website.
  • River Farset – A river is hidden beneath the city of Belfast. Based in Custom House Square. Great for a summers day!
  • Belfast Zoo – A great family day out, with an amazing play park and places to eat, too! Or bring a picnic! Belfast Zoo Website. Prebooking Essential!
  • Carrickfergus Castle – Such a fun afternoon out and you can play in the Marina park after, or even on the beach!

  • Blackhead Path in Whitehead – Family walks along the beautiful coastline. Maybe even reach the lighthouse!
  • Giants Causeway – Check out the history and infamous columns and finish it with lunch in The Causeway Hotel. Our Giants Causeway Bus Tour Experience.
  • Ulster Museum – Right here in the heart of Belfast, free to enter and fun for all the family. Check out the Ulster Museum Website.
  • Botanic Gardens – A beautiful place in the centre of Belfast. Flowers, Horticulture & enjoy a picnic with the family!
  • Castlerock – Enjoy time on the stunning blue flag beach & maybe go for a walk up to the Downhill Demsense. 11 Things to do in Castlerock.
  • Downhill Demense & Hezlett House – Go for a walk through the Black Glen to see the glorious Downhill Demense.
  • Mussenden Temple – Whilst visiting Downhill, walk over the Mussenden Temple. The views are 100% worth it.
  • Ulster-American Folk Park – Based in Cultra, this makes for a really fun family day out! Check out their website.
  • C.S Lewis Square – Based on the wonderous books from Mr Lewis, you could find characters throughout his books in this park.
  • Pirate Adventure Golf – Based on the grounds on Dundonald Ice Bowl! Great fun for a day out!
  • Dundonald Ice Bowl – Rainy day? The Dundonald Ice Bowl have you covered! The Ice Bowl Website!
  • Armagh Planetarium – One of our firm family favourites! Beautiful walks surrounding the planetarium for after your visit, too! Armagh Planetarium Website.
  • Exploris in Portaferry – Our own little Sea Life centre on the coast of Portaferry! Exploris NI Website.

  • Ballycastle Strand & Beach – Beautiful day for play parks, family walks and enjoy a chippy in Morton’s! Highly recommend!
  • Rathlin Island – Get the Ferry over to Rathlin and enjoy the most beautiful scenery, great local artists and good food. Helpful post when visiting Rathlin Island.
  • RSPB Westlight Seabird Centre – A Must-visit attraction when visiting Rathlin Island. Our RSPB Westlight Seabird Centre experience.
  • Dublin Zoo – Another firm family favourite for my gang! A full day needs to be planned for Dublin Zoo, for sure!
  • Book a hotel! – Why not stay for a while in Dublin! Check out the Phoenix Park Hotel. Just 5mins from Dublin Zoo!
  • Have a staycation! – Book Coolfin Cottage in Ballycastle for a beautiful staycation not a 10minute walk from the beach! Our Coolfin Cottage Review!
  • Portrush – Spend the day, hang out in the arcades or take a ride on the big wheel!
  • Visit Prison Island – A new attraction in Belfast and is a lot like the Crystal Maze! Perfect fun for the family!
  • Cavehill Adventure Park – Based on the grounds of Belfast Castle and a small fee for each child to get in. This is a great day out.
  • Galgorm Castle fairy Trail – A beautiful activity for a summers day! Places to eat & drink too once you’re done looking for fairies!
  • HMS Caroline – Board one very famous ship which is docked in the Titanic Quarter in Belfast. Our HMS Caroline Experience.
  • Streamvale Open Farm – A fun family day out, for kids and adults alike! Places to eat & drink on-site, too!
  • Carnfunnock Country Park – A really fun day out with plenty to keep the kids entertained!
  • Whiterocks Beach in Portrush – Another stunning beach to tick off your list! Build sandcastles & enjoy an ice cream!
  • Marble Arch Caves – This is a cool attraction in Enniskillen! Fancy a little cave exploration?

  • Castlewellan Forest Park – Perfect place for a walk with the family!
  • Bangor Marina – We love Bangor as a family! Places to eat, drink & enjoy the seaside banter!
  • Montalto Estate – This is a stunning place to visit with the family, with a huge nature built park for the kids to enjoy.
  • Street Art Walk around Belfast – There is so much amazing street art in little streets & alleys in Belfast City to enjoy.
  • Belfast Castle – Enjoy a drink and a wee bun on the grounds of Belfast Castle and maybe even find all the cats in the secret cat garden.
  • Lady Dixon Park – A beautiful parkland just outside Belfast City! Take the kids, bring the doggies and enjoy.
  • World of Owls – A fun place to visit with keen wildlife fans in the family!
  • Cathedral Quarter Park – A small but colourful & fun place for the kids to run off some steam!
  • St.Georges Market – Go for a wander around many amazing local stalls and sample some amazing food!
